Understanding Non-UK Casino Sites
Non-UK casino sites, as the name suggests, are online casinos that do not fall under the jurisdiction of the United Kingdom Gambling Commission (UKGC). This means they are licensed and regulated by other authorities, such as those in Malta, Curacao, or Gibraltar. The removal of UKGC regulation has its advantages. These casinos frequently provide a more extensive selection of games due to fewer restrictions on software providers.
Furthermore, they might offer more appealing bonus structures, flexible banking choices, and faster withdrawal processing times. However, it’s crucial to understand that operating outside the UKGC’s purview also means a different level of player protection. While these casinos are still subject to the rules of their licensing jurisdiction, the UKGC is renowned for its stringent standards.
The allure of these sites often comes from the flexibility they provide. Players might find better odds on certain games, or access to games unavailable on UK-licensed platforms. This can be particularly attractive for experienced players seeking more control over their gambling experience.
| Feature | UK Licensed Casinos | Non-UK Licensed Casinos |
|---|---|---|
| Regulation | U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) | Various (e.g., Malta Gaming Authority, Curacao) |
| Game Selection | Often limited by UKGC restrictions | Generally wider selection |
| Bonuses | Subject to strict UKGC rules | Potentially more generous and varied |
| Payment Methods | Limited options, strict verification | More flexibility, potentially faster withdrawals |
| Player Protection | High level, robust complaint resolution | Varies depending on licensing jurisdiction |
Licensing and Regulation: What to Look For
When considering non uk casino sites, verifying the legitimacy of the licensing jurisdiction is paramount. Not all licenses are created equal. Reputable licensing authorities, like the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A), impose stringent requirements on operators, covering areas such as player funds security, fair game testing, and responsible gambling measures. Casinos licensed by the MGA generally offer a higher degree of trust and security. Conversely, licenses from jurisdictions with lax regulations, such as Curacao, may present higher risks.
Players should always check the casino’s website for details about its licensing information. A legitimate casino will proudly display its license number and the name of the issuing authority. It’s also advisable to research the licensing jurisdiction itself, assessing its reputation and regulatory standards. A simple online search can reveal information about the authority’s track record and the level of oversight it provides.
The Importance of Third-Party Audits
Beyond licensing, look for casinos that undergo independent audits by third-party organizations like eCOGRA or iTech Labs. These audits verify the fairness of the casino’s games and ensure that the Random Number Generators (RNGs) are functioning correctly. These certifications are a sign that the casino is committed to providing a trustworthy and transparent gaming environment. A site with regular independent audits showcases a greater level of accountability.

Understanding KYC Procedures
Know Your Customer (KYC) procedures are a standard practice in the online gambling industry. Casinos are required to verify the identity of their players to prevent fraud and money laundering. This typically involves submitting documents such as a copy of your passport, driver’s license, and proof of address. While KYC can be a minor inconvenience, it is a necessary step to ensure a safe and secure gaming environment. It’s also important to comply with the KYC procedure in a timely manner, otherwise, withdrawals might be delayed.
Responsible Gambling and Player Support
Even when choosing a non uk casino site, prioritising responsible gambling is essential. Look for casinos that offer tools and resources to help players manage their gambling habits, such as deposit limits, self-exclusion options, and time-outs. Reputable casinos will also provide links to organisations that offer support for problem gambling, such as GamCare and BeGambleAware. These functionalities are critical for safety.
Responsive and helpful customer support is equally important. Check whether the casino offers 24/7 support through live chat, email, or phone. A dedicated support team should be knowledgeable, professional, and able to resolve issues quickly and efficiently. A readily available team can address any concerns that might arise.
| Responsible Gambling Tool | Description |
|---|---|
| Deposit Limits | Allows players to set a maximum amount they can deposit over a specific period. |
| Self-Exclusion | Allows players to temporarily or permanently ban themselves from the casino. |
| Time-Outs | Allows players to take a break from gambling for a set period. |
| Reality Checks | Provides players with regular updates on their playing time and spending. |
